POPSCongrats Alex McArthur – Ms. Wheelchair America 2011! Here she is! Ms. Wheelchair America 2011 was crowned Saturday night and the title goes to 22 year old Alexandra McArthur, a lovely young woman with Muscular Dystrophy. Diagnosed with Muscular Dystrophy as a child, she’s only been using a wheelchair for 3 years and is still getting the hang of the “wheelchair image.”

POPSAg Apparel universal fashion blog premieres (with video reviews) Check out the new Ag Blog, featuring video reviews! Disability fashion writer Tiffiny Carlson (a wheelchair-user from quadriplegia) is collaborating with Ag, and will be making videos of various items from the Ag closet. She'll talk about how the clothes look in person, how they feel, and more importantly, how they really fit.
